Build Quality
The Ugly Stik features Ugly Tech construction, which combines graphite and fiberglass, offering a strong yet sensitive rod. This construction is complemented by Ugly Tuff stainless steel guides that enhance durability. In comparison, the Yoilreyl combo is crafted from lightweight fiberglass, making it easy for kids to handle without sacrificing strength. While both products emphasize durability, the Ugly Stik's materials suggest a higher build quality, particularly for more serious fishing conditions.

Ease of Use
The Yoilreyl combo stands out for its push-button reel, which simplifies the casting process, especially for beginners. This feature is designed to minimize tangles and make fishing enjoyable for children and new anglers. In contrast, the Ugly Stik does not highlight ease of use in the same way; it’s a more traditional setup that might require some experience. Therefore, for absolute novices, the Yoilreyl might be the better choice.

Performance
In terms of performance, the Ugly Stik Dock Runner is designed for versatility, making it suitable for various fishing environments. Its combination of a 36-inch rod and a pre-spooled 30-size spinning reel provides a solid setup for an array of fishing scenarios. Meanwhile, the Yoilreyl combo, while adequate for beginners, may not perform as well in diverse conditions due to its simpler design.
